Inapt
Inapt adjective - Not appropriate for a particular occasion or situation.
Usage example: an inapt but well-meaning attempt to inject some humor into the proceedings
Nearby Word: inaptly
Proper
Proper adjective - Meeting the requirements of a purpose or situation.
Usage example: you'll need to have a proper diet if you want to lose weight
